Maharashtra 7-Day Adventure Itinerary

Day 1: City Exploration

Mumbai, India

8:00AM

Gateway of India

Start your day at the iconic Gateway of India, a historical landmark overlooking the Arabian Sea.
INR 0 (entry fee), Taxi fare varies, 2 hours

11:00AM

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j Terminus

Visit the UNESCO World Heritage Site, formerly known as Victoria Terminus, to admire its stunning architecture.
INR 0 (entry fee), Taxi fare varies, 1.5 hours

1:00PM

Lunch at Britannia & Co.

Indulge in Parsi cuisine at this iconic restaurant known for its Berry Pulav and Mutton Sali Boti.
INR 800 per person, 1 hour

3:00PM

Colaba Causeway

Explore the bustling street markets for souvenirs and local handicrafts.
Variable based on shopping, 2 hours

6:00PM

Dinner at Bademiya

Savor delicious kebabs and street food at this popular eatery in Colaba.
INR 500 per person, 1.5 hours
